#include <random>
#include <testsuite_hooks.h>
int f(int x)
{
std::seed_seq sq(&x, &x + 1);
auto rnd = std::ranlux24(sq);
return std::uniform_int_distribution<int>()(rnd);
}
int g(int x)
{
std::seed_seq sq(&x, &x + 1);
auto rnd = std::ranlux24();
rnd.seed(sq);
return std::uniform_int_distribution<int>()(rnd);
}
void test01()
{
bool test __attribute__((unused)) = true;
const int f1 = f(0);
const int f2 = f(0);
const int g1 = g(0);
const int g2 = g(0);
VERIFY( f1 == f2 );
VERIFY( g1 == g2 );
VERIFY( f1 == g1 );
}
int main()
{
test01();
return 0;
}
